Dell Technologies Inc vs UiPath Inc — how do they compare? Dell Technologies Inc trades at $439.5 (market cap $295.64B), while UiPath Inc trades at $12.1 (market cap $6.19B). The key difference: Dell Technologies Inc is far larger — about 47.8× UiPath Inc's market cap, and Dell Technologies Inc pays a 0.55% dividend while UiPath Inc pays none. About UiPath Inc

UiPath Inc creates an end-to-end platform that provides automation with user emulation at its core. Its platform is built to be used by employees throughout a company and to address a wide variety of use cases, from simple tasks to long-running, complex business processes. It generates revenue from the sale of licenses for its proprietary software, maintenance and support, and professional services. It generates a majority of the revenues from the US, followed by Romania and the rest of the world.
